pundit
/ˈpʌn.dɪt/
noun
- 1
An expert in a particular field, especially as called upon to provide comment or opinion in the media; a commentator, a critic.
- 2
A learned person in India; someone with knowledge of Sanskrit, philosophy, religion and law; a Hindu scholar.
- 3
A native surveyor in British India, trained to carry out clandestine surveillance beyond British borders.
